Output fb76ebacfa4240565de1a6c2c19776ece5891e937c43d9771f7f9861aa4beb6e:1

value
89268
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3d9ccaba234ef83e40b3b919eef0f22a0edca586 OP_EQUALVERIFY OP_CHECKSIG
address
16cn3o4AYwyD1tHF8iwgK1a8Z9MVg3bQoA
transaction
fb76ebacfa4240565de1a6c2c19776ece5891e937c43d9771f7f9861aa4beb6e
spent
true